2014 FIVB Volleyball Men's World Championship qualification

The 2014 FIVB Volleyball Men's World Championship featured 24 teams. One place was allocated to the hosts, Poland, but no automatic place is given to the defending champions, Brazil. The remaining 23 places were determined by a qualification process, in which entrants from among the other teams from the five FIVB confederations will compete.[1][2]

Confederation qualification processes

The distribution by confederation for the 2014 FIVB Volleyball Men's World Championship will be:[1]

  • Asia and Oceania (AVC): 4 places
  • Africa (CAVB): 3 places
  • Europe (CEV): 8 places (+ Poland qualified automatically as host nation for a total of 9 places)
  • South America (CSV): 3 places
  • North America (NORCECA): 5 places
